Medium: Raku ware pottery Artist’s statement: This bowl is an exploration of the raku ceramic technique. I was inspired to push the endurance of fragility in the extreme temperature changes and open-flame combustion inherent in the raku process. This piece is a testament to the overlooked strength and resilience that can exist in something fragile as well as the meticulous process to get there – often defying our imagination.
